Output 17a1f03329a06cca041c509adcbdfb1257e995cc66883b3fab2ddaaa99db0f05:8

value
597985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f806e3da6d40271f78f58c55afbe427b6c89240b OP_EQUAL
address
3QJTkr5ALAJzZzUMDzUXhU3hrCsy55ZX4C
transaction
17a1f03329a06cca041c509adcbdfb1257e995cc66883b3fab2ddaaa99db0f05
spent
false

635 Sat Ranges